My laptop has a network cable plugged into that back of it. That cable travels under the desk and around the room to a 16 port hub. That hub has a network cable running out of it, up the wall, through the ceiling and down into the other room where it plugs into our satellite modem (if I can call it a modem?). That modem has a thicker cable running out of it, up into the ceiling, through a hole in the wall, and up a hatch onto the roof and plugs into the back of the satellite. That satellite is pointed at satellite 89 (and it’s been so long since I’ve been up there that I forget what part of the sky it’s in).
I have access to the internet through satellite 89.
Right now, the display on the modem is telling me that our satellite is off line. That means either the wind blew it too hard and it stowed itself for protection, or someone went up there and bumped it and it stowed itself, or it lost connection with the satellite and stowed itself after it gave up looking for it (it is a very cloudy day).
So I don’t get it … how am I posting the blog?
